Practical Considerations for Success
While the Nurse Split Name Monogram is visually appealing, there are a few practical considerations to keep in mind when working with it. The design includes small lettering and delicate shapes, which means careful attention must be paid to stitch density and thread color contrast. Testing on similar fabric types—like textured towels or stretchy baby clothes—is essential to ensure the final result looks as intended.
If you're using this design on dark fabric, consider using light-colored threads to maintain visibility. For thick materials like blankets, proper stabilizer use is crucial to prevent puckering and distortion. Embroidery Tips for Best Results
To get the most out of the Nurse Split Name Monogram, follow these simple steps:
- Create a test stitch-out on scrap fabric to assess stitch density and thread colors.
- Check small details after stitching to ensure everything aligns perfectly.
- Compare thread colors against the design to maintain consistency.
- Test on similar fabric types to account for texture and stretch.
- Confirm hoop size and review all product details before proceeding.
- Use proper stabilizer to avoid puckering or distortion.
